Ngare Mara ward sits in Isiolo sub-county, Isiolo County, home to about 5,520 people. Soil here is mapped at 30 m resolution: pH 7.2 (neutral), nitrogen 1.85 g/kg, phosphorus 37.4 mg/kg and potassium 395.0 mg/kg. That pH suits a broad range of crops without lime. Based on this soil, the strongest-scoring crops for Ngare Mara are Sisal, Green Grams, and Sorghum — see the full ranking below.
